Laravel数据库迁移遇到类重复定义:如何解决迁移文件重复生成及类名冲突?
Laravel数据库迁移:巧妙解决重复类定义及冲突 在使用Laravel框架进行数据库迁移时,开发者经常会遇到令人头疼的“类重复定义”错误。这通常是因为迁移文件重复生成,导致类名冲突。本文将分析...
linux中如何卸载已安装的软件
1、软件的卸载主要是使用rpm来进行的。卸载软件首先要知道软件包在系统中注册的名称。 键入命令: #rpm -q -a 即可查询到当前系统中安装的所有的软件包。 2、确定了要卸载的软件的名称,就可...
linux查看oracle是否启动的命令是什么
在linux中,查看oracle是否启动的命令是“ps -ef|grep ora”;ps命令用于显示指定进程的状态,输入该命令之后出现相关进程信息表示oracle已经启动了,否则表示oracle没有启动。 本教程操作环境...
cmatrix命令在Linux中的定制化方法有哪些
cmatrix 是一个在 linux 终端中展示彩色矩阵动画的工具,它为用户提供了一种视觉上的享受。如果你想对 cmatrix 的外观和行为进行定制,可以通过以下几种方式来实现: 通过命令行参数进行调整:c...
linux中的套接字文件是什么意思
Linux中的套接字文件是一种特殊类型的文件,用于实现进程间的通信,其作用有:1、提供一种进程间的双向通信机制,可以通过套接字文件进行数据交换和通信;2、用于网络通信,是建立网络连接的一...
composer 2.0的新功能说明
下面由composer使用教程栏目带大家介绍composer 2.0的新功能说明,希望对需要的朋友有所帮助! 1.有什么新功能? 对于命令行(CLI)用户 新的平台检查功能检查运行时 PHP 版本和可用扩展,以确保...
重点介绍Git log命令在修改内容方面的应用
git是一款非常流行的版本控制工具,它可以帮助开发者更轻松地管理和控制项目的进度和代码质量。在使用git的过程中,我们经常需要查看和管理代码的修改记录,而git log命令则是一个非常常用的工...
github如何创建组织
随着开源软件的普及和软件开发协作的需求日益增长,github作为一个全球领先的代码托管平台,为开发者提供了很多实用的功能,其中一个就是组织(organization)。拥有一个组织可以让你更好地管理...
如何深入学习数据库设计?推荐实战教程
如何深入学习数据库设计,推荐实战教程 随着技能的进阶,深入了解系统设计至关重要。数据库作为系统中的关键元素,需要扎实的理论基础和实战经验。针对这个问题,以下是推荐的实战教程,涵盖关...
mysql内存怎么优化?关键参数有哪些?
mysql内存优化的核心是合理配置关键参数以提升性能。1. 调整innodb_buffer_pool_size至物理内存的50%~80%,如32gb服务器可设为24gb,并结合多实例减少争用。2. 控制连接内存,thread_stack建议...